Bill
Anthony

Spire Motorsports President William “Bill” Anthony is a veteran sports, entertainment and transactional jurist. Prior to 2025, he previously served in the same capacity from 2022-2023 and also as the team’s General Counsel during the 2024 season. Anthony is a former employee and long-time associate of esteemed motorsports attorney Cary Agajanian.

He is a member of both the California and North Carolina bars and an active participant in the Sports Lawyers Association, The Race Attorneys Conference and the Association of Corporate Counsel.

Anthony is the former General Counsel for Infinite Esports & Entertainment in Frisco, Texas and Immortals Gaming Club in Los Angeles, following a merger transaction. He previously served as General Counsel for Spire Sports + Entertainment from 2013-2018. 

Beginning in 2002, Anthony facilitated legal affairs and contractual transactions for Motorsports Management International (MMI) where he worked with and counseled some of the world’s premier race drivers including Tony Stewart, Kyle Busch, Denny Hamlin and Kasey Kahne. After nearly a decade with MMI, Anthony transitioned to Spire Sports + Entertainment where he led contract negotiations and execution for James Hinchcliffe, Kyle Larson and Ricky Stenhouse Jr., among others. At the same time, Anthony led legal affairs and served as General Counsel.


Anthony was a civil defense litigator, focusing on sports and entertainment liability, in the Los Angeles area for nearly a decade before transitioning to the Charlotte (N.C.) area.
